    Getting to us : how great coaches make great teams / Seth Davis.
    by Davis, Seth
    View full image
    Penguin Press, c2018.
    Call #:796.077 D264g
    Subjects
  • Coaching (Athletics).
  •  
  • Basketball coaches -- United States.
  •  
  • Football coaches -- United States.
  • ISBN: 
    9780735222724 (hc)
    073522272X (hc)
    Description: 
    294 p. ; 25 cm.
    Bibliography: 
    Includes bibliographical references (pages 281-286) and index.
    Contents: 
    Urban Meyer -- Tom Izzo -- Mike Krzyzewski -- Jim Harbaugh -- Jim Boeheim -- Geno Auriemma -- Doc Rivers -- Brad Stevens -- Dabo Swinney.
    Summary: 
    "What makes a coach great? How do great coaches turn a collection of individuals into a coherent "us"? Seth Davis, one of the keenest minds in sports journalism, has been thinking about that question for twenty-five years. It's one of the things that drove him to write the definitive biography of college basketball's greatest coach, John Wooden, Wooden: A Coach's Life. But John Wooden coached a long time ago. The world has changed, and coaching has too, tremendously. Seth Davis decided to embark on a proper investigation to get to the root of the matter." -- Publisher annotation.
